Wednesday 26 October 1.10pm THE NEMTSOV DUO
|
The Russian brother and sister duo Mikhail Nemtsov and Elena Nemstova are no strangers to Manchester audiences. Mikhail was a student at Chethams School of Music before moving on to the RNCM. Elena joined her younger brother in 2009 and is a graduate of the Masters and the prestigious International Diploma in Chamber Music courses. The fourth and fifth of Beethoven's pioneering cello sonatas belong to his 'late period' and are among his most novel inspirations in terms of their concise form. Shostakovich's incisive Cello Sonata, dating from 1934, is the first chamber work he allowed to be published. Both works were staples of the repertoire of Mtislav Rostropovich, for whom Astor Piazzolla composed Le Grand Tango in 1990. Sponsored by two anonymous donors and in memory of Patricia Kane.
